Huge Cash Haul During I-T Raids In Odisha: BJP Targets BJD & Congress Over Corruption

Bhubaneswar: The recovery of hundreds of crores of rupees during the ongoing raids at places liked to a distillery group by the Income Tax department officials has triggered a political row in Odisha.

With the seizure of unaccounted cash to the tune of Rs 300 crore during raids at several places in Odisha reportedly linked to a Congress MP from Jharkhand, leaders of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) on Saturday trained their guns at the Biju Janata Dal (BJD) and Congress.

Expressing surprise shock over massive cash haul, Union Education and Skill Development Minister Dharmendra Pradhan wondered whether many more politicians from Odisha were also involved in the corruption.

Stating that the news of hundreds of crores of rupees being seized in Odisha has stunned him, Dharmendra said in a post on X that it is a matter of concern that such a huge amount of unaccounted money has been seized simultaneously during raids by central agencies. Some people from the states of Odisha, West Bengal and Jharkhand are reported to be related to this money, he said.

Wanting to know the source of this wealth, the senior BJP leader sought to know the truth. “Are some people of Odisha linked to the seized black money? Why are some people who claim to be flag bearers of truth and honesty silent on this matter?” the Union Minister asked.

Noting that the people of the country including Odisha are now relying on ‘Modi Ki Guarantee,’ Dharmendra said corruption will not be allowed in Narendra Modi government. Under the leadership of Prime Minister Narendra Modi, all the looted money will be recovered and strict action taken against those involved in the corrupt act, he added.

BJP’s Odisha unit president Mnmohan Samal also slammed the BJD government in the state accusing it of having close links with the liquor traders. Terming the seizure of huge unaccounted cash during the I-T raids as a matter of shame for the state, he dared Chief Minister Naveen Patnaik to recommend a CBI probe into the episode.

Seeking to know as to why the Chief Minister is silent on the issue, Samal demanded a thorough investigation into the huge black money recovered during the ongoing I-T raids.

Speaking in same vein, BJP leader and Bhubaneswar MP Aparajita Sarangi lashed out at Congress and said the grand old party is synonymous with corruption.

While Narendra Modi government gives ‘vikas ki guarantee’, Congress is giving ‘ghotala ki guarantee’, she said, adding that there has been no corruption under the BJP-led government since 2014.

However, the country was hit by a series of scams during the previous Congress regime, the BJP MP said, adding that many people in Boudh, Balangir, Sundargarh, Sambalpur and adjoining areas must be involved in amassing unaccounted cash and the I-T department will unearth more money in future.

Another senior BJP leader Lekhashree Samantsinghar claimed that those involved in the liquor racker are hand in glove with the ruling BJD in Odisha.

Several senior BJD leaders, including Ministers and MLAs from western Odisha, are associated with this scam. It is evident that these people have been managing and operating the entire liquor trade in Odisha, she claimed.

Senior BJD and Congress leaders were not immediately available for comment on the issue.
